Wedding Anniversary Announcement-Gazette Newspaper Mr. and Mrs. Frank Bender, well known in Litchfield and living in the Hadley Corners District, Monday quietly observed their fiftieth wedding anniversary. During the previous ten days all their children had made visits at their home, and no especial gathering was planned for the day, although many of their neighbors and friends dropped in on that date to offer congratulations and best wishes. Frank Bender and Miss Ella Hughes were married on January 9, 1883, in the township of Colon by Justice of the Peace Wm. J. Guthrie. For thirteen years Mr. and Mrs. Bender lived near Quincy, then they moved to South Litchfield and after moving about for four years they finally settled on the corner near the South Litchfield church where they have lived the past 33 years on March 1st. Mr. Bender has been the capable representative in this territiry of the Ilgenfritz Nurseries for over 20 years. Eight children have been born to this couple, five sons and three daughters-Peter Bender lives in Detroit and is a Hupp man; Edward Bender lives in Detroit where he has been a teacher in the South Eastern High School for twelve years; Earl Bender lives on a farm 3-1/2 miles northeast of Litchfield; Nelson Bender lives on a farm 10 miles north of Ann Arbor; Mrs. Lulu Hartley lives at Union Lake near Pontiac-Mr. Hartley is a motor wheelman; Mrs. Lena Stabler lives in Detroit where Mr. Stabler is connected with the Detroit Creamery; Millie Bender lives in Detroit where she is a bookkeeper at Kammon & Smith's; Rollo Bender was killed at the age of 18 by lightning. There are 16 grandchildren, 10 grandsons and 6 granddaughters. Mr. Bender was born near Elyria, Ohio, and the age of nine he came with his parents, Mr. and Mrs. Jacob Bender to a farm in Algansee Township. At the age of 19 he moved with his parents to a farm in northeast Quincy where he lived until he was married at the age of 25. Mrs Bender (Ella Hughes) was born in Newaygo County, Pennsylvania, and at the age of 9-1/2 years came to Michigan with her parents who settled on a farm in northwest Quincy, this being her home until she married at the age of 23. She was a teacher in the rural schools of Branch County for five years.     Death of Frank E. Bender

    Frank E. Bender died at his home southwest of Litchfield last Wednesday afternoon at the age of 75 years. Mr. bender had been in poor health for some time, but his death was sudden. He is survived by his wife and seven children. Funeral services were held Saturday at South Litchfield church. Mr. and Mrs. Bender recently observed their Golden Wedding. In earlier life they were residents of Quincy township.

    Obituary for Jacob Bender.

    Jacob Bender was born October 11, 1829 and died January 5, 1920, aged 90 years, two months and 24 days. He was married to Melissa Van Orsdal, March 22, 1853. Mrs. Bender died February 21, 1903, they having been married 50 years lacking one month.

    The moved from their residence in Lorain County to Hancock County, Ohio in 1864, where they resided four years.

    They then moved to Algansee, Michigan where they resided until 1877, from thence they moved to their farm in northeast Quincy, where they have made their home 38 years, moving to Qunicy Village five years ago. Seven children were born to them, five of whom are now living. Frank Bender of Litchfield, Cassie Soper of Quincy, Mary Sisson of Rock Springs, Montana, Electa Strang and Ruby Ryan of Quincy, Michigan, besides fifteen grandchildren and ten great grandchildren.

    Mr . Bender was a man of great vitality, having had very little sickness during his long life, and retained his mental faculties perfectly up to a few hours preceding his death.

    The funeral services were held at the home on Jackson Street Wednesday afternoon., January 7, Rev. C. D. Page officiating with burial at Lakeview cemetery.

    Death of Lucy Idella Bender Poats

    Mrs. Frank Poats of Algansee, was so terribly burned on Wednesday last by her clothing taking fire from a cook stove, that she died in about 12 hours from the time of the accident. She was the daughter of J. Bender, was 21 years of age, and had been married only about one year.


    QUINCY ITEMS below:
    Quincy, June 14, 1877
    ~~~A most distressing and fatal accident occurred in Algansee yesterday, some seven miles from here. Mrs. Lucy I. Poats, wife of Frank Poats, was at work about a cook stove, when she discovered that her clothing was on fire. She caught a quilt from the bed and tried to smother the fire by wrapping herself in it, but did not succeed in putting it out. Her husband, who was near, came to her help, but before the fire was extinguished it had burned off a large part of her clothing. From her waist down, and on both arms, the flesh was literally cooked. She lived some twelve hours afterward, when death relieved her sufferings. She had been married a little more than a year, and was in her 22nd year.
